Output 088a5837338d9549a23e68ca19e0b4f2ceef9c0019a15e244f64d55418e4332e:1

value
14935805
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e3de3c1016613fbd382e28fa9c56a8a514231b5 OP_EQUAL
address
3BjvPpBeWfS33BywuT6Q6hpMr1gbXXHXqj
transaction
088a5837338d9549a23e68ca19e0b4f2ceef9c0019a15e244f64d55418e4332e
confirmations
214181
spent
true